Your makeup wardrobe classic #2 ‘must have’ piece: the no color lipgloss. There are clear ones and some with a bit of shimmer, both are great. (keep away from ones with glitter pieces, they’re not always flattering and not as versatile) Quick Lesson: shimmer=think delicate crushed pearls and it’s très chic, glitter=shiny confetti pieces)
The choice of glosses is endless…there are luxury brands and drugstore faves. Truthfully when worn, others will not be able to tell the difference between $$ or $ versions. It’s what works well for you and makes you feel good when you use it.
Why non colored gloss?
- it works with everyone, outfit and occasion
- no guessing on the shade
- always pretty and polished
- can be applied without a mirror if needed for a quick fix
- it layers over all your other lipcolors to make ‘new’ lip looks
- can make lips look fuller (not talking plumping) just a smoother texture
- formulas may contain; SPF, moisturizers, plumpers, treatments, etc.
- great for touch-ups before photos, gloss up before the BFF takes pics with her phone ; )
- pairs well with minimal makeup looks
From squeeze tubes to wands and brushes, the application type and texture is totally up to you. TIP: When layering gloss over lipstick from a squeeze tube, use a lip brush to gently swipe it over the lipstick so you don’t move the lipstick around underneath. If your gloss has a brush/sponge tipped applicator, try taping it on the lips gently, again so you don’t disturb the color under it.
